Output ea308d776a29125a523ddd71dcf4f0ce3d1be95b2699c5cb223cc8a35db26eca:0

value
2583421
script pubkey
OP_0 OP_PUSHBYTES_20 972bc069f92828b74c8433db2ac537d9f3a744c7
address
bc1qju4uq60e9q5twnyyx0dj43fhm8e6w3x8ac7raz
transaction
ea308d776a29125a523ddd71dcf4f0ce3d1be95b2699c5cb223cc8a35db26eca
confirmations
170148
spent
true